Joshua and Ryan talk about so-called luxury items—desiring them, purchasing them, clinging to them, understanding them, and letting go of them—and they answer the following questions:

How do you define “luxury item”? (01:10)

How do we differentiate between luxury, elegance, and trendy? (06:04)

As my fiance and I are creating our wedding registry, how do we ensure we don’t fall into the trap of exploiting the kindness of others for luxury items that will just fill the areas we just decluttered? (11:09)

What is “expensive pain”? (13:23)

What is an “alternative registry”? (15:44)

Is crowdsourcing a reasonable way to fund a honeymoon? (17:07)

Why do some pursue luxury instead of living within their means? (20:29)

What is “low-grade misery”? (36:02)

What is the ultimate luxury? (36:49)
